## Changed defaults

Heads up: the Ledgerline tax-rate lookup cache now defaults to a 15-minute TTL instead of 24 hours. Turns out rates in the Veldt County sandbox were going stale mid-demo, which was embarrassing. Eviction is now LRU rather than FIFO, and the cache warms on boot. If you're reviewing, check that nothing hardcodes the old TTL. The new defaults land as follows.

deployment values, bajop-taweg:
holwyn:
  log_level: debug
  metrics_host: metrics.holwyn.zemvarsys.internal
  pool_size: 32

## Building Access — Spares Room (Hullbrook Annex)

Contractors: the spare hardware room is down the east corridor on the ground floor, third door on the left. Sign in at the front desk first and grab a visitor lanyard. Anything you take out, jot it in the blue logbook — yes, even the little stuff. The door self-locks, so don't wedge it. To get in, punch in the code below.

staff pass of hagug-taguf = bdg-HJ-9

Quick heads-up for branch managers: we're pausing all hiring in the Merchant Services division, effective immediately. Open requisitions are frozen, not cancelled — keep candidate notes warm. Backfills need sign-off from R. Hathersley. The other divisions aren't affected, so don't let the rumour mill say otherwise. We expect this to last one quarter, maybe two, depending on the pipeline. Please route questions through your regional lead rather than the staff channel. The confidential reasoning behind the pause is set out just below.

board note of tagug-hahag: Praionax Logistics is in early talks to buy Julaxek Group for about $36.3 million. The Julmir launch date is March 1, and nothing goes to the press before then.

## Service Account: search-reindex-bot

The `search-reindex-bot` account runs the nightly reindex for Quillfisher Search. At 01:30 it pulls the full document set from the Marrowdale content API, builds a fresh index on the warm replica, and swaps aliases once validation passes. The account has read-only scope on content and write scope on the index tier only. Rotate its credential quarterly; the rotation script updates both the scheduler secret and this page. The current key for the Marrowdale content API follows.

API key for yagag-fawif: zpat4_Gful